notional
/noʊʃənəl/
adjective
8 letters3 syllables8 points in Scrabble®11 points in WWF®
DEFINITIONS4
ADJECTIVE
1
Indulging in or influenced by fancy.
“all the notional vagaries of childhood”
2
Being of the nature of a notion or concept.
“to improve notional comprehension”
“a notional response to the question”
3
Not based on fact; existing only in the imagination.
“to create a notional world for oneself”
4
Not based on fact or investigation.
“a notional figure of cost helps in determining production costs”
